Nakamura, Naoko

Tokyo University of the Arts, Faculty of Fine Arts, Department of Intermediate Arts
1983年Born in Hyogo Prefecture
2012年Received Ikuo Hirayama Scholarship Award
2013年Received the Graduation Work Purchase Award at “Tokyo University of the Arts Graduation Work Exhibition”
Graduated from Department of Intermediate Arts, Faculty of Fine Arts, Tokyo University of the Arts

Limestone Cave 2013 Size variable Wood, PE tape, PVC board
Author's comment

Using familiar materials, I give form to things we see on a daily basis.

Judge's review

An object constructed by applying work to familiar materials. It's too open to be called a sculpture, but too coherent to be called an installation. The work done on the plywood, string, and plastic bottles is not much different from everyday work, and the viewer seems to be able to relive the experience and walk through the space of the objects like a garden. The colors and shapes were both very sensitive and I really enjoyed it. (Tomio Koyama)
